First stop for new french president hollande: germany


 
Business,Business News,Business Opportunities
These are uncharacteristically harsh words between Germany andFrance. They refer to Merkel s insistence that austerity is thebasis for solving the ongoing debt crisis in the eurozone a course against which Europe, including France, isincreasingly pushing back. Reacting to French demands to relax herposition on saving money and put more emphasis on growth measures,Merkel told the German parliament last week that she had nointentions of changing tack. "Growth through structural reforms is sensible, important andnecessary.



Growth on credit would just push us right back to thebeginning of the crisis, and that is why we should not and will notdo it," she said. Analysts believe that, in the end, she will have to give in onsomething. I don t think we are going to see anything like the Tennessee Valley Authority in Europe, but Hollande is not alone with his call for moregrowth, says Thomas Klau, senior policy fellow at the EuropeanCouncil on Foreign Relations in Paris. Other European governmentsare picking up this call. It won t be a sea change, but it will bea rebalancing of policies.



Such rebalancing may become necessary in domestic politics, too.Merkel s Christian Democratic Union party was dealt a bitter defeat by the Social Democrats in May 13regional elections in the populous state of North Rhine-Westphalia , just the latest in a series of state elections that went badlyfor the CDU. The setback does not translate into a rejection of herEuropean course by the wider electorate, but it does mean she hasto fend off stronger political opposition on the home front. Despite that weakness, it seems unlikely that Hollande will be ableto realize his plans to renegotiate the so-called fiscal compact,the treaty that was signed by 25 EU members in March that obligesmember states to bring down public debt and present balancedbudgets. Instead, Merkel might offer some add-ons to the pact.



One senioraide to the chancellor told Reuters on condition of anonymity thatshe was "willing to talk about intensified growth andemployment strategies," but only if they didn't involve newpublic deficit spending. The chancellor's stance got support from Bundesbank President JensWeidmann, Germany s most senior central banker. Jobs and growth are created by entrepreneurs, not by centralbanks, he told S ddeutsche Zeitung . Hollande s plans to include an obligation for growth promotionin the European Central Bank 's statutes is dangerous," Mr. Weidmann said.



On a personal level, the two leaders could eventually get alongvery well, according to analyst Mr. Klau. They are both consensusbuilders, they both like to reflect and take time before they makedecisions, and they are both good listeners. They are happy to stayout of the limelight, and they share a sense of humor and irony, Klau says. I would not be surprised if Angela Merkel, after awhile, finds she is relieved to not have to deal with Nicolas anymore, and rather calls Francois her new best friend in Europe.
